The Heart network is the largest commercial radio network in the UK, comprising 33 regional stations reaching more than 7.3 million people in the UK every week. Heart's phrase is ‚More Music Variety', playing a mix of pop tracks and upbeat classics.
This songbook, arranged for voice and piano with guitar chord boxes, features 30 pop favourites from artists including Take That, Duffy, Leona Lewis, Michael Buble, Robbie Williams and many more.
